數據庫設計詞匯對照表:
1. Access method(訪問方法):此步驟包括從文件中存儲和檢索記錄。
2. Alias(別名):某屬性的另一個名字。在SQL中,可以用別名替換表名。
3. Alternate keys(備用鍵,ER/關系模型):在實體/表中沒有被選為主健的候選鍵。
4. Anomalies(異常)參見更新異常(update anomalies)
5. Application design(應用程序設計):數據庫應用程序生命周期的一個階段,包括設計用戶界面以及使用和處理數據庫的應用程序。
6. Attribute(屬性)(關系模型):屬性是關系中命名的列。
7. Attribute(屬性)(ER模型):實體或關系中的一個性質。
8. Attribute inheritance(屬性繼承):子類成員可以擁有其特有的屬性,并且繼承那些與超類有關的屬性的過程。
9. Base table(基本表):一個命名的表,其記錄物理的存儲在數據庫中。
10. Binary relationship(二元關系):一個ER術語,用于描述兩個實體間的關系。例如,panch Has Staff。
11. Bottom-up approach(自底向上方法):用于數據庫設計,一種設計方法學,他從標識每個設計組建開始,然后將這些組件聚合成一個大的單元。在數據庫設計中,可以從表示屬性開始底層設計,然后將這些屬性組合在一起構成代表實體和關系的表。
12. Business rules(業(yè)務規(guī)則):由用戶或數據庫的管理者指定的附加規(guī)則。
13. Candidate key(候選鍵,ER關系模型):僅包含唯一標識實體所必須得最小數量的屬性/列的超鍵。
14. Cardinality(基數):描述每個參與實體的可能的關系數目。
15. Centralized approach(集中化方法,用于數據庫設計):將每個用戶試圖的需求合并成新數據庫應用程序的一個需求集合
16. Chasm trap(深坑陷阱):假設實體間存在一根,但某些實體間不存在通路。
17. Client(客戶端):向一個或多個服務器請求服務的軟件應用程序。
18. Clustering field(群集字段):記錄總的任何用于群集(集合)航記錄的非鍵字段,這些行在這個字段上有相同的值。
19. Clustering index(群集索引):在文件的群集字段上定義的索引。一個文件最多有一個主索引或一個群集索引。
20. Column(列):參加屬性(attribute)。
21. Complex relationship(復雜關系):度數大于2的關系。
22. Composite attribute(復合屬性):由多個簡單組件組成的屬性。
23. Composite key(復合鍵):包含多個列的主健。
24. Concurrency control(并發(fā)控制):在多用戶環(huán)境下同時執(zhí)行多個十五并保證數據完整性的一個DBMS服務。
25. Constraint(約束):數據庫不允許包含錯誤數據的一致性規(guī)則。
26. Data conversion and loading(數據轉換和加載):數據庫應用生命周期重的一個階段,包括轉換現(xiàn)有數據到新數據庫中以及醬下耨應用程序轉換到新的數據庫上運行。
27. Data dictionary(數據字典):參見系統(tǒng)目錄(system catalog)。
28. Data independence(數據獨立性):使用數據的應用程序的數據描述部分。這意味著,如果將新的數據結構添加到數據庫中,或者數據庫中現(xiàn)有的結構被修改了,那么使用此數據庫的就會受到影響,除非應用程序不直接依賴于被修改的部分。
29. Data model(數據模型):描述數據、數據間關系以及數據的約束的概念的一個集成的集合。
30. Data redundancy(數據冗余):參見冗余數據(redundant data)。
31. Data security(數據安全):包括對數據庫對象(如表和視圖)的訪問和使用以及用戶可以在這些對象上實施的操作。
32. Database(數據庫):是邏輯上相關的數據(以及這些數據的描述)的一個共享的集合,用于解決公司對信息的需求。
33. Database design(數據庫設計):數據庫應用生命周期中的一個階段,包括創(chuàng)建一個支持公司的操作和目標的數據庫的設計。